Vaadin 14.1.0alpha4 通過其 Maven 配置自動包含Google Guava版本 25 庫。請參閱下面的屏幕截圖,列在左側。然而在我自己的代碼中,當引用 Google Guava 中的類時,IntelliJ 將其標記為編譯器錯誤。IntelliJ 提供“將 Guava 庫添加到類路徑”。在下面的屏幕截圖中,請參閱右側的兩個橙色箭頭。? 為什么我的 Vaadin 14 項目中列出的 Guava 已作為下載庫列出,但尚未出現在類路徑中?為什么我的代碼無法使用 Guava?
1 回答

LEATH
TA貢獻1936條經驗 獲得超7個贊
空項目默認值似乎僅在測試范圍中包含該依賴項:
mvn dependency:tree | grep "guava"
[INFO]? ? |? |? +- com.google.guava:guava:jar:25.0-jre:test
Maven 面板更準確地說明了哪些依賴項在什么范圍和什么模塊中可用:
添加回答
舉報
0/150
提交
取消